Climate-Proof Crop Search Begins
Photo courtesy r-zand licensed by Creative Commons.
(Via Jake Lake). Research is underway in seed banks to find food that is climate-proof. Seeds will be screened to determine if they can more easily resist drought, floods and temperature swings. The $1.5 million project will provide grants to others who study the seeds of developing nations in hopes of finding crops that can resist extreme climate events and grow with less water and higher temperatures.
